Window switches come alongside power windows. Power windows, compared to the manually-operated windows, are a lot easier to open and close. A simple push or touch of a button, and voila! The window is opened or closed. In a typical installation, there are individual switches at each window. There is also a set of switches at the driver's side, so that the driver can control all windows. However, some models have a center-console bank of switches, which is accessible to all, thus eliminating the need for individual door-mounted switches.

The window switch is used to control the opening and closing mechanism of the Volkswagen's power windows. The window switch comes in three types: the toggle switch, the rocket switch and the lever switch. The last is frequently recommended for the vehicle owners with young children who are always on board. Lever switches are designed with only one main purpose: safety. Unlike other window switches, lever switches do not easily allow the window to be raised immediately. In order to have the window glass raised, the lever has to be pulled up first. Kids usually love to take their heads out of windows while traveling, and this presents a very dangerous situation if the window switch is accidentally pressed. With the lever switch, accidents can be prevented due to the fact that the window is not being easily opened.

Rocker switches, are not child-friendly, unlike the lever switches. Upon pressing it accidentally or purposely, the window glass will go up or down. This presents a problem when the child's head is outside the window. Rocker switches are not usually recommended for car owners who have kids. Toggle switches have to be pushed forward or backward in order for it to work.

Whatever switches you have in your car, it is advisable that it must always be free from dirt and dust. Be sure that it is always working properly by making a few checks here and there. When your Volkswagen window switches become dirty, it may cause your windows to malfunction. Regular checkups and maintenance should be done to ensure that the windows switches are in proper working condition.
